OS X Mountain Lion (10.8) arrives this summer. With all-new features inspired by iPad, the Mac just keeps getting better and better.
Mountain Lion looks like it will be a promising follow-up to OS X Lion. It will bring over popular iOS apps and features like Messages, Reminders, Notes, Twitter integration and Notification Center. Mountain Lion will also expand it’s iCloud integration by allowing you to store documents on iCloud and access them from your iPad, iPhone and Mac.
